COLUMBUS, OH, January 21,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a notable creator of groundbreaking tv series, happily announces its most recent documentary series, "New Frontiers," about the pioneering triumphs of Andelyn Biosciences. This documentary will examine the new strides made by Andelyn Biosciences, a leading g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the dynamic space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a compelling series thoroughly created to examine ingenious organizations that happen to be at the forefront of framing the long term future of healthcare all over the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and accessible on on-demand via different plat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Within the sophisticated arena of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has surfaced as a visionary, advancing groundbreaking therapies and adding significantly to the biopharmaceutical industry. Formed in 2020, the company,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, begun out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ute having a goal to augmenting the progress and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Key Focus Areas:

Cell and Gene Therapies: Andelyn Biosciences are experts in the advancement and manufacturing of cell and gene therapies, genetically engineering treatment procedures or cures for target diseases such as genetic disorders, cancer, and autoimmune conditions.

Bioprocessing and Manufacturing: Andelyn excels in bioprocessing and manufacturing technologies, ensuring the effective and scalable manufacturing of gene therapies.

Viral Vectors

Pathogens have adapted to efficiently deliver nucleic acids into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Widely used virus-based carriers consist of:

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both dividing and static cells but may provoke host defenses.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ain prolonged genetic activity.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the recipient's DNA,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Non-viral delivery methods offer a reduced-risk option,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These encompass: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Coating genetic sequences for efficient intracellular transport.

Electroporation – Employing electrostimulation to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.

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Addressing Inherited Diseases

Various hereditary diseases result from monogenic defects, rendering them suitable targets for DNA-based intervention. Some notable advancements comprise:

Cystic Fibrosis – Research aiming to incorporate corrective chloride channel genes indicate potential efficacy.

Clotting Factor Deficiency – DNA treatment experiments aim to restore the production of clotting factors.

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-driven genetic correction offers hope for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.

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ies focus on correcting hemoglobin defects.

DNA-Based Oncology Solutions

D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to target malignant cells or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to inhibit their growth. Key innovative t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:

C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ells focusing on malignancy-associated proteins.

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Engineered viruses that selectively infect and eradicate cancerous growths.

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Restoring the function of growth-regulatory genetic elements to control proliferation.


Management of Contagious Sicknesses

Molecular therapy delivers possible cures for enduring illnesses like viral immunodeficiency. Research-based approaches incorporate:

CRISPR-powered HIV Elimination – Directing towards and eliminating viral-laden tissues.

Gene Alteration of T Cells – Engineering Lymphocytes shielded to HIV entry.

DNA-Based Therapy: Editing the Molecular Structure

Gene therapy operates via precisely modifying the core defect of hereditary conditions:

In-Body Gene Treatment: Administers genetic material immediately within the organism, notably the regulatory-approved Luxturna for correcting inherited blindness.

External Genetic Modification: Utilizes editing a individual’s tissues outside the system and then reintroducing them, as utilized in some investigative protocols for sickle cell anemia and weakened immune conditions.

The advent of genetic scissors CRISPR-Cas9 has further accelerated gene therapy research, allowing for targeted alterations at the genetic scale.

Malignancy Combat Strategies

The regulatory green light of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Novartis’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the landscape of cancer treatment, particularly for cancer sufferers with aggressive lymphomas who have not responded to conventional therapies.

Inherited Diseases

Ailments such as spinal muscular atrophy along with a hereditary blood disorder, which historically provided few treatment options, at present offer promising genomic medicine strategies such as Zolgensma in addition to a CRISPR-based therapy.
